news 2026/6/10 15:27:26

零成本改造老旧安卓设备:全机型适配的电视直播解决方案

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
零成本改造老旧安卓设备:全机型适配的电视直播解决方案

零成本改造老旧安卓设备:全机型适配的电视直播解决方案

【免费下载链接】mytv-android使用Android原生开发的电视直播软件项目地址: https://gitcode.com/gh_mirrors/my/mytv-android

在智能电视快速迭代的今天,大量Android 4.4-7.0设备因系统版本限制被主流直播应用抛弃,陷入"硬件尚可、软件过时"的困境。本文提供一套完整的老旧安卓设备电视直播解决方案,通过MyTV应用实现直播卡顿解决、低配置设备优化,让您的旧设备重获新生。

诊断设备兼容性:识别老旧设备的直播潜力

设备性能评估三要素

🔧 1.系统版本验证
进入"设置-关于设备",确认Android版本在4.4(API 19)至7.0(API 24)之间。低于4.4将无法运行MyTV,高于7.0建议选择其他现代应用。

🔧 2.硬件配置检查

  • 内存要求:至少1GB RAM(通过"设置-应用-正在运行"查看)
  • 存储要求:至少500MB可用空间
  • 解码能力:支持720P硬件解码(可通过CPU-Z应用检测GPU型号)

🔧 3.网络环境测试
通过"设置-无线和网络"确认设备支持2.4GHz Wi-Fi,建议使用Speedtest应用测试带宽,最低要求2Mbps稳定连接。

常见误区:认为设备内存越大越好,实际上MyTV针对低内存优化,1GB内存即可流畅运行,过度追求内存反而增加设备负担。

实施安装部署:突破系统限制的安全方案

应用获取与安装流程

🔧 1.获取安装包
通过项目仓库克隆源码并编译,或直接下载预编译APK:

git clone https://gitcode.com/gh_mirrors/my/mytv-android

APK文件位于项目目录的app/build/outputs/apk/release/路径下。

🔧 2.开启安装权限
进入"设置-安全",启用"未知来源应用安装"选项。Android 6.0以上设备需在安装时单独授予权限。

🔧 3.传输与安装
使用U盘或ES文件浏览器将APK传输至设备,点击文件按提示完成安装。若出现"解析包错误",通常是文件传输损坏导致,建议重新传输。

图1:MyTV在老旧设备上的直播播放界面,显示CCTV1频道及节目信息

常见误区:通过第三方应用市场下载MyTV,可能获取到旧版本或修改版,存在安全风险,建议始终从官方仓库获取。

定制播放参数:针对老旧设备的优化配置

核心参数配置指南

🔧 1.基础播放设置
进入"设置-直播源"页面,推荐使用默认内置源(包含央视、卫视等180+频道)。自定义源支持M3U/M3U8格式地址导入。

🔧 2.性能优化配置
根据设备性能调整关键参数:

  • 缓存时间:低配设备建议设为15-30分钟
  • 硬件加速:老旧GPU(如Mali-400)建议关闭
  • 分辨率限制:内存≤1GB设备建议强制720P输出

图2:MyTV的直播源设置界面,可配置缓存时间、自定义源等参数

技术小贴士

硬件加速功能通过调用设备GPU直接解码视频,减轻CPU负担,但老旧GPU可能存在兼容性问题。判断标准:若开启后出现花屏或频繁卡顿,建议关闭此功能。

常见误区:盲目追求高分辨率,将720P设备强制设置为1080P输出,导致画面卡顿和设备过热。

优化网络环境:保障直播流畅的关键措施

网络优化四步法

🔧 1.频段选择
老旧设备优先使用2.4GHz Wi-Fi频段,5GHz虽然速度快但兼容性较差,可能导致连接不稳定。

🔧 2.带宽保障
通过路由器QoS功能为设备分配至少2Mbps带宽,避免其他设备占用过多网络资源。

🔧 3.DNS优化
修改DNS为公共DNS服务:

  • 114.114.114.114(国内)
  • 8.8.8.8(国际)

🔧 4.信号增强
确保设备与路由器距离不超过5米,中间避免遮挡物,可使用Wi-Fi信号放大器改善弱信号区域。

常见误区:认为网速越快越好,实际上直播对稳定性要求高于速度,2Mbps稳定连接比10Mbps波动连接体验更佳。

直播源维护指南:确保长期稳定观看

直播源管理策略

🔧 1.定期更新
每周检查直播源有效性,进入"设置-直播源-更新源列表"自动刷新。建议开启"自动更新"功能,保持源列表最新。

🔧 2.备用源配置
在"设置-直播源-备用源"中添加2-3个不同来源的直播源,当主源失效时可自动切换。

🔧 3.本地源保存
将常用直播源保存为本地M3U文件,放置在设备/sdcard/MyTV/目录下,可在无网络时使用。

技术小贴士

直播源失效通常表现为"加载超时"或"无法播放",此时可尝试:

  1. 切换备用源
  2. 清除直播源缓存(设置-直播源-清除缓存)
  3. 手动更新源地址

场景化应用方案:家庭与教育场景的最佳实践

家庭娱乐场景

适用设备:老旧智能电视、安卓机顶盒(如小米盒子1/2代)
核心配置

  • 启用"开机自启"(设置-应用-开机启动)
  • 配置"儿童锁"限制观看时长(设置-家长控制)
  • 收藏常用频道(按遥控器"星号键"添加)

图3:MyTV在家庭场景中播放电视剧的实际效果

教育应用场景

适用设备:旧机顶盒、闲置安卓平板
功能定制

  • 通过"自定义直播源"接入教育电视台
  • 启用"画中画"模式实现多频道对比学习
  • 配置"播放速度控制"(支持0.5-2倍速)

高级优化技巧:ADB命令调试与系统级优化

ADB调试实用命令

🔧 1.限制后台进程
通过ADB连接设备后执行:

adb shell settings put global background_process_limit 1

作用:限制后台进程数量为1,释放内存资源

🔧 2.调整动画缩放

adb shell settings put global window_animation_scale 0.5 adb shell settings put global transition_animation_scale 0.5

作用:降低动画效果,提升界面响应速度

🔧 3.禁用不必要服务

adb shell pm disable-user --user 0 com.android.browser

作用:禁用系统自带浏览器,释放内存和CPU资源

技术小贴士

使用ADB调试前需开启开发者选项:连续点击"设置-关于设备-版本号"7次,然后在开发者选项中启用"USB调试"。操作前建议备份重要数据。

常见误区:过度禁用系统服务导致设备功能异常,建议只禁用明确不需要的应用(如游戏中心、浏览器等)。

总结:让老旧设备焕发第二春

通过MyTV应用的针对性优化,Android 4.4-7.0老旧设备能够重新获得稳定的电视直播能力。从设备诊断到参数优化,本文提供的解决方案以零成本实现了老旧设备的功能升级。无论是家庭娱乐还是教育场景,MyTV都能提供流畅的直播体验,让您的旧设备继续发挥价值。作为开源项目,其轻量级架构和兼容性设计为老旧安卓设备的再利用提供了新的可能性。

【免费下载链接】mytv-android使用Android原生开发的电视直播软件项目地址: https://gitcode.com/gh_mirrors/my/mytv-android

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/6/10 14:01:51

新手必看:Lingyuxiu MXJ风格人像生成的常见问题解答

新手必看:Lingyuxiu MXJ风格人像生成的常见问题解答 1. 为什么刚上手总出不了“那种感觉”的人像? 很多刚接触 Lingyuxiu MXJ SDXL LoRA 创作引擎的朋友,第一反应是:“我写了‘美女、高清、写实’,怎么出来的图不是脸…

作者头像 李华
网站建设 2026/6/10 14:01:46

【linux】查看发行版信息

Linux 主流发行版本 CentOS版本的区别 1. 查看 /etc/os-release 文件(推荐) cat /etc/os-release 或 source /etc/os-release && echo $PRETTY_NAME 2. 使用 lsb_release 命令 lsb_release -a 显示简略信息: lsb_release -d 3…

作者头像 李华
网站建设 2026/5/26 3:44:54

Ollama部署Qwen2.5-VL:从零开始搭建多模态AI助手完整指南

Ollama部署Qwen2.5-VL:从零开始搭建多模态AI助手完整指南 1. 为什么你需要Qwen2.5-VL这样的多模态模型 你有没有遇到过这些场景: 拍了一张商品说明书照片,却要手动敲字输入参数;收到一张带表格的财务截图,得花十分钟…

作者头像 李华
网站建设 2026/5/29 3:47:52

Mac音频自由:Soundflower虚拟音频路由全攻略

Mac音频自由:Soundflower虚拟音频路由全攻略 【免费下载链接】Soundflower MacOS system extension that allows applications to pass audio to other applications. 项目地址: https://gitcode.com/gh_mirrors/sou/Soundflower 1. 揭开音频限制的神秘面纱 …

作者头像 李华
网站建设 2026/6/10 15:07:13

4步构建多游戏自适应鼠标宏系统:从问题诊断到个性化优化

4步构建多游戏自适应鼠标宏系统:从问题诊断到个性化优化 【免费下载链接】logitech-pubg PUBG no recoil script for Logitech gaming mouse / 绝地求生 罗技 鼠标宏 项目地址: https://gitcode.com/gh_mirrors/lo/logitech-pubg 鼠标宏配置是提升游戏操作效…

作者头像 李华
网站建设 2026/5/29 17:39:47

Qwen3-4B-Instruct-2507为何返回空?输入格式校验实战指南

Qwen3-4B-Instruct-2507为何返回空?输入格式校验实战指南 你是否也遇到过这样的情况:模型服务明明显示已启动,Chainlit界面一切正常,可一提问,响应区域却只留下一片空白?没有报错、没有日志、甚至没有“正…

作者头像 李华